This is a list of locomotives and multiple units that have been used in Finland. VR Group (privatised in 1995, previously Valtionrautatiet, Finnish state railways) has a monopoly on passenger traffic and is currently the only freight operator on the Finnish rail network. Some trainsets are however owned by other companies such as Pääkaupunkiseudun Junakalusto Oy (fi) or Karelian Trains.

  1. ^ The Dv11 was known as the Vr11 until 1976.
  2. ^ The Dv12 was known as the Sv12 until 1976, except for units of the 2700 series, which were called Sr12.
  3. ^ The Dv15 was known as the Vv15 until 1976.
  4. ^ The Dv16 was known as the Vv16 until 1976.
  5. ^ The Dr12 was known as the Hr12 until 1976.
  6. ^ The Dr13 was known as the Hr13 until 1976.
  7. ^ Dr15 2439 was modified in 1980 from Dr12 2239.
